Bonsai Soil

Bonsai is a Japanese art form that involves growing miniature trees in small pots or containers. To ensure the health and beauty of these trees, it is essential to use the right type of soil. In this post, we will take a closer look at the different types of soil that are commonly used for bonsai, and why they are so important for the success of this unique art form.

Bonsai soil is different from standard garden soil in several key ways. It is lighter, more porous, and drains more quickly, which helps to prevent waterlogging and root rot. It also contains more organic matter, which provides essential nutrients and helps to maintain a healthy balance of pH and nutrient levels in the soil.

Bonsai Soil
Bonsai Soil

Akadama:

Akadama is a type of soil that is commonly used for bonsai. This soil is native to Japan and is made from volcanic clay. Akadama is prized for its ability to absorb and retain water, as well as its high level of porosity. It is a great soil for bonsai because it helps to maintain the right balance of moisture and air in the root zone.

Pumice:

Pumice is another type of soil that is commonly used for bonsai. This soil is made from volcanic ash and is known for its high level of porosity and its ability to drain quickly. Pumice is a great soil for bonsai because it helps to maintain the right balance of moisture and air in the root zone, while also providing excellent drainage.

Kanuma:

Kanuma is a type of soil that is commonly used for bonsai, particularly for species of bonsai that require acidic soils. This soil is native to Japan and is made from volcanic ash. Kanuma is prized for its ability to retain moisture and for its high level of porosity, making it ideal for bonsai species that need well-drained soil.

Bonsai Mix:

Bonsai mix is a custom blend of soil that is specifically designed for bonsai trees. Bonsai mix typically contains a combination of akadama, pumice, and organic matter, such as compost or peat moss. This type of soil provides excellent drainage and is ideal for bonsai species that need a well-balanced soil mix.
